Engineer, contractor trade charges

Balurghat, Nov. 19: The executive engineer of the South Dinajpur zilla parishad, Samir Kumar Nath, was allegedly assaulted by a contractor at his bungalow today.

Nath lodged a police complaint, alleging that Nitai Ghosh, the contractor, had come to his bungalow for a discussion on a payment. “But before I could make out anything, Ghosh suddenly started slapping me,” Nath said.

The contractor, however, denied the allegation and claimed that he was assaulted by the officer.

On April 5, Ghosh, a contractor of the zilla parishad, had been awarded a work worth Rs 25 lakh for constructing an immigration check post on the Indo-Bangladesh border at Hili. But the work had to be abandoned because of objections from the BSF.

However, the work resumed on May 29 following the intervention of the zilla parishad. But the cost of material had escalated by then. “I had submitted the revised bill. But the payment has not yet been made,” Ghosh said.

Today, Ghosh said, he went to Nath’s bungalow to discuss the matter. “But the executive engineer had insulted me and drove me out,” the contractor alleged. He also lodged a police complaint.

N.K. Majumder, the acting inspector in-charge of Balurghat, said he had received both the complaints and began an investigation.
